You may remember this story from 2010. WJBK-TV in Detroit caught 13 Chrysler workers smoking weed and drinking while on break. They worked at the Jefferson North Assembly Plant. They were fired, now they're back.
Just two years removed from bankruptcy, General Motors has rebounded strongly with new designs and new cars, including the new Chevy Volt. It is expected that sharing the auto industry's prosperity will be a focus of future contract talks this year between the United Auto Workers and GM, Ford, and Chrysler.
